3 > > Well... it's time I revisited my /etc/portage/bashrc file, now that
4 > > Portage 2.1 is vogue. My old bashrc doesn't work anymore and things have
5 > > changed sufficiently with 2.1 that I need some help... documentation.
6 > >
7 > > Would anyone happen to know where the API for Portage 2.1, that explains
8 > > the new hook framework layout?
9 >
10 > I'm not sure such documentation exists... What do you want to do?
11
12 I had a bash script that would simply delete the archives downloaded to
13 distfiles, after the emerge completed. Really a handy thing to have,
14 managed my distfiles automaticly. It doesn't work anymore since the upgrade
15 to portage 2.1.x.
16
17 I could fix it, but the hooks have either moved or have been eliminated in
18 favor of some other mechanism. Hence my need for documentation or tips...
